You can't sell weapons just anywhere in Stardead Valley. The only spot to offload those unwanted swords and slingshots is at the Adventurer's Guild. They're a bit picky, though, and will only accept your weapons during their opening hours, 2pm to 10pm. Make sure you're not lugging your inventory there in the middle of the night or too early in the morning!
